            Originally posted by nand15 View Post
            Hmmm... you guys seem to have had a blast ... great going guys... , could somebody give me a detailed route to DD hills ... ?
            We started off near Hebbal flyover, took a deviation to Yelahanka New Town, then to Dabbaspet and from there it was pretty much following the road, slowing down to ask the villagers to verify if we were on the right track. While coming back, we took the NICE road and it was chock-a-block truck traffic. The Dabbaspet road is good in patches, so can't ride more than 60kmph easily. However in some good stretches, we hit 100kmph with ease.

                              • Originally posted by harshit.d View Post
                                From which way you went?
                                While going i went through a route that was pretty rough for almost 30-40km (you even get some thermal plant on the way via this route) and on the way backtook the by-pass at mysore and with that the only bad patch remaining on the route was also skipped!!!
                                Oh you took the shortcut after Srirangapatna that connects SH17 to SH88. Its passes thru that Thermal power plant and the route to KRS Dam. This route is shorter by about 30 kms. Its broken alright, but it saves time. As the ring road around Mysore tends to get a bit packed with traffic around evening. I always take this route, only recently a board saying 'Coorg' has come up there.
